We like to think that our staff enjoy working for ADAMS Coachlines and often ask for their feedback on various company issues. Prior to being designated to a client contract, each driver undergoes ADAMS Coachlines driver training, where we assess their driving skills to ensure they meet with our criteria.

All of our drivers have a minimum of an ‘F’ class endorsement on their heavy vehicle licence which allows them to carry passengers. In addition to this ADAMS hasinitiated a company policy which requires all driving personnel to obtain the Western Australian state government ‘Working With Children Clearance’. Most of our Tour Guides hold a Senior First Aid certificate and each driver undergoes induction training, followed by ongoing training and assessments, which are aimed at improving our driver’s strengths and skills.
